------- <a href="http://www.itheima.com" target="blank">android培训</a>、<a href="http://www.itheima.com" target="blank">java培训</a>、期待与您交流! ----------
Generic JDK1.5(包含)以后出现的一种安全机制
泛型的出现,让我们的集合操作更加的安全
泛型的出现,让程序的出错的时间,从运行时期,提前到了编译时期
泛型出现之前,程序人员只能主观判断集合存储对象的数据类型
有了泛型,泛型就是强制的保证集合存储数据类型的唯一性
泛型避免了强制类型转换的麻烦
格式: 类<数据类型>变量 = new 类<数据类型>();
什么时候使用泛型,当我们要使用一个类的时候,发现这个类的右边有<>
package cn.itcast.generic;
class Test{
public <T>void show(T s){
System.out.println(s);
}
public static<T> void method(T s){
System.out.println(s);
}
}
public class GenericDemo5 {
public static void main(String[] args) {
Test t = new Test();
t.show(false);
Test.method(2.3);
}
}